BI: Airline personnel in cahoots with human traffickers
MANILA, Philippines — The Bureau of Immigration (BI) on Monday called on officials of Ninoy Aquino International Airport (NAIA) to investigate the possible involvement of airline personnel in facilitating the departure of victims of human trafficking and illegal recruitment. This came after immigration officers at NAIA Terminal 3 intercepted a woman who attempted to leave the country with a fake immigration departure stamp on her passport. Immigration Commissioner Norman Tansingco said the incident happened on April 5 when the passenger was supposed to fly to Kuala Lumpur en route to the United Arab Emirates where she was recruited to work as a domestic household worker.
